Specification of PVC 2715 Hylseisolasjonsmateriale Transformator og elektrisk Pvc-belagt glassfiberisolasjonshylser 1KV 1,5KV 2,5KV

This PVC 2715 Sleeve Insulation is necessary protection for electrical parts. It functions dependably for transformers and various other electrical equipment. The core material is strong fiberglass. This fiberglass gets a tough PVC coating. This combination supplies superb electric insulation. It takes care of voltages up to 1KV, 1.5 KV, og 2.5 KV safely. You require this safety and security margin to stop shorts and failings.

The product does well in hard problems. It holds up against temperature levels from -40 °C til 105 °C. Winter won’t make it breakable. Warmth won’t weaken it prematurely. Its versatility is a major advantage. You can easily flex and shape it around cords and links. This makes installment much less complex. It fits snugly in limited rooms.

Longevity is built-in. The PVC finishing stands up to dampness and lots of chemicals. This prevents rust and insulation failure. The sleeve uses excellent mechanical protection as well. It shields wires from abrasion and minor impacts. Fire resistance is important. This sleeve meets flame resistant requirements. It assists contain fires, improving total security.

Applications of PVC 2715 Hylseisolasjonsmateriale Transformator og elektrisk Pvc-belagt glassfiberisolasjonshylser 1KV 1,5KV 2,5KV

PVC 2715 sleeve insulation is a vital material for safeguarding electric systems. It makes use of a strong fiberglass base coated in specially formulated PVC. This combination produces a hard, flexible tube. These sleeves deal with typical voltage needs: 1KV, 1.5 KV, og 2.5 KV ratings. They stop electrical power from dripping or creating shorts efficiently.

Transformer producers depend on these sleeves. They shield winding leads and links inside transformers. This stops arcs in between wires. It also secures versus damages from vibration and warmth. The material endures transformer operating temperature levels reliably.

Electric motors use these sleeves as well. They cover coil leads and links. This insulation is crucial where wires leave the electric motor covering. It stops mistakes against the frame. The sleeves resist oil, kjemikalier, and wetness located in electric motor environments.

Busbar systems need defense. These sleeves slide over copper or light weight aluminum busbars. They shield the bars where they travel through panels or link. This prevents unintended call and flashovers. The sleeves supply good abrasion resistance versus sharp edges.

5 FAQs of PVC 2715 Hylseisolasjonsmateriale Transformator og elektrisk Pvc-belagt glassfiberisolasjonshylser 1KV 1,5KV 2,5KV

What is PVC 2715 Sleeve Insulation?
It’s a tough sleeve made for electrical insulation. It protects wires and parts inside transformers and other electrical gear. The sleeve stops electrical shorts and damage.

What voltage can it handle?
This sleeve handles different voltage levels safely. Specific ratings are 1 kilovolt (1KV), 1.5 kilovolt (1.5KV), og 2.5 kilovolt (2.5KV). Always pick the right rating for your job.

What is it made from?
The core is woven fiberglass. This gives the sleeve strength. The fiberglass is coated in PVC plastic. The PVC coating resists moisture, kjemikalier, varme, og slitasje.
